Aisleriot and its dependencies
Closed, ResolvedPublic

Description

After I installed Aisleriot I have 2 new apps in menu: Aisleriot and PySol Fan Club Edition. Nothing happens when I'm trying to launch the PySol app, Aisleriot is working. I found out that pysolfc and pysolfc-cardsets package are the dependencies of Aisleriot. Everything is OK and I am overthinking it?

Likely are overthinking it. Pysol is card games in it's own right. It is currently fixed in unstable https://git.solus-project.com/packages/pysolfc/commit/?id=3461f9056edfa3782e949959fb0b3d9535db1047 as someone mentioned it in the forums (so pysol will open from the menu after update).

Aisleriot can utilise parts of it to use within it's app (mainly cardbacks) so it doesn't have to implement the same thing again themselves.

OK, now I understand. However, for me it's kinda strange to see another card game as Aisleriot's dependency. I've never seen it before on any distro; another cardsets have been used. Morover, pysolfc hasn't been upgraded for a long time, and you know that Solus package policy is opposed to put outdated software in the repos.
